How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Winhall?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Winhall Studio Apartments | $1,589 | $815 | $2,160 |
| Winhall 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,562 | $869 | $2,575 |
| Winhall 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,045 | $1,140 | $3,350 |
| Winhall 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,144 | $1,275 | $4,650 |
| Winhall 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,513 | $775 | $2,500 |

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in Winhall, VT?
As of today, August 25, 2026, there are currently 129 available Winhall apartments priced from $775 to $4,650, with an average monthly rent of $1,830.
How much are Studio apartments in Winhall?
There are currently 21 Studio Apartments in Winhall with rent ranges from $815 to $2,160 with an average price of $1,589.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Winhall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Winhall ranges from $869 to $2,575 with an average monthly rent of $1,562.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Winhall c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Winhall range from $1,140 to $3,350.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,045.
How expensive are Winhall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 17 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Winhall on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,275 to $4,650 - averaging $2,144 for the location.
